Transaction 30c50034e757b49d364fba103b4859a9652aa1b36250e8a3a876584d98a93968

1 Input
2 Outputs
  • 30c50034e757b49d364fba103b4859a9652aa1b36250e8a3a876584d98a93968:0
  • value  30896
    address  1FKLeuZ8GpHmTqdyWTSVZn6j2ESyraJ5Tr
  • 30c50034e757b49d364fba103b4859a9652aa1b36250e8a3a876584d98a93968:1
  • value  1118104
    address  12SFrwqqiTGPfNWrZfEij9CWmatugnqW15